Foundation Cracks Repair in Columbus, OH
Foundation crack repair services address issues where visible cracks develop in a property's foundation walls or floors. These repairs typically involve assessing the extent of the cracks, which can result from settling, shifting soil, or moisture changes, and then implementing appropriate solutions such as epoxy injections, wall reinforcement, or stabilization methods. Projects can range from small surface cracks to larger, more severe structural issues, and the goal is to restore stability and prevent further damage to the building’s foundation and interior spaces.
Property owners seeking foundation crack repair usually want to understand the underlying causes of the cracks, the different repair techniques available, and how the chosen method will impact the long-term stability of the property. It’s important to consider factors such as the age of the building, the severity and location of the cracks, and any signs of additional foundation movement or water intrusion. Proper evaluation and timely intervention can help maintain the structural integrity of the property and avoid more costly repairs in the future.

Foundation Cracks Repair Questions
What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around the property.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ious problems? Not all cracks indicate major issues; some are minor and do not affect structural stability.
How can foundation cracks be rep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ks, underpinning, or installing reinforcement to restore stability.
When should property owners consider repair services? Repair should be considered when cracks are widening, or there are signs of shifting or uneven flooring.
